Who we are: Argos is a unique retailer recognised for choice, value and convenience and is part of the Home Retail Group, which is the UK’s leading home & general merchandise retailer, with sales of almost £6 billion in the last financial year. Within Northern Ireland we have 28 stores in every major town or city; we employ over 1000 people making Argos one of the provinces largest employers. Our Culture: With a sales turnover of over £4.1 billion, we must be doing something right at Argos and to be honest, we think our success is all down to our company wide commitment to putting the customer first and our exceptional customer service. From our Customer Advisors delivering an excellent face-to-face service to our considerable investment in technology that ensures we always have goods in stock, it all adds up to one thing - enhancing our customers' retail experience. From the moment an order is placed, our sophisticated supply chain will know to replenish that item. As a Store Manager you'll embrace this technology and your main focus will be to bring it together with our people in perfect harmony. Combine this with the everyday retail and sales challenges you'll face and we're pretty confident that you'll never find boredom an option. For one thing, we've 3 peak trading periods to keep you on your toes. That's, one Christmas and two catalogue launches. With the Argos catalogue being such an institution, the increase in business you'll see when it hits the shelves is so significant, that it's almost like having another Christmas rush. Add to this the number of additional offers, sales and promotions we run throughout the year and you'll understand why we don't really 'do' slow days.
